APRESKI Milano Mountain Show To Offer A Preview Of The Olympic Season

From October 16 to 19, 2025, MIND's Big Theatre will become the gateway to the mountains with APRESKI Milano Mountain Show . For four days, the public will be able to enjoy experiences, meetings, and activities that showcase a world of sport and adventure, but also culture, innovation, and community. A chance to discover the mountains in their most authentic form: a place alive 365 days a year.

Skiing in Milan: the slopes and the Nordic circuit

The magic of the mountains comes to the city. In the outdoor APRESKI area, you can don your skis and boots and launch yourself down a 40-meter descent, served by a moving walkway for the ascent, offering everyone—from beginners to experts—the authentic thrill of the snow. An unmissable opportunity to experience the same sensations as a ski run among the peaks.

Alongside downhill skiing, a circuit entirely dedicated to Nordic skiing and biathlon will offer visitors the opportunity to try their hand at various disciplines, combining technique, endurance, and fun. Whether it's your first time on skis or an off-season training challenge, APRESKI will be the ideal place to test your skills.

AMSI - Italian Ski School Ski Instructors will accompany visitors: a national point of reference who will guarantee professionalism and safety, transforming the experience into an adventure accessible to everyone, young and old.

The slope is built by Newsnow , a Pordenone-based company that develops innovative surfaces to bring skiing to the city. "A synthetic slope isn't a simulation, it's real skiing," explains Instructor and Coach Alberto Laurora , spokesperson for Newsnow. "It's a bridge between the city and the mountains, allowing children and young people to explore this sport regardless of the season, reducing costs and creating new opportunities for ski instructors as well."

The mountains all year round: from snow to two wheels

APRESKI doesn't stop in winter. The mountains are all about movement and fun in every season, and in Milan it will take shape with a MTB Skill Area , a true urban bike park.

The public will be able to hop on the bike, tackle obstacles and technical trails, learn from qualified instructors, and experience the adrenaline rush of mountain biking. For those interested, there will also be educational sessions on mechanics and safety, making the experience complete and accessible to everyone, from beginners to more experienced cyclists.

The initiative is curated by Vittoria Park , the world's first park entirely dedicated to cycling experience and innovation. "With our Skill Area, we want to offer an experience that combines fun, education, and discovery," explains Loredana Calò , Managing Director of Vittoria Park, Events & D2C. "APRESKI allows us to bring the values ​​that guide us to the city: innovation, passion, sustainability, and energy to share with every cyclist, athlete, and novice."

Ski tests and champions to meet

At APRESKI, the Pool Sci Italia village will be the heart of skiing passion. For four days, with the " starting point " of the Prove Libere Tour 2026, visitors will be able to preview the 2025–26 collections and try them out immediately on the synthetic slope, with the support of technicians and specialists ready to offer personalized advice.

The highlight will be Saturday, October 18th at 3:00 PM with " The Champions Fit Show by Pool Sci Italia" : twelve Italian alpine ski athletes will take the stage alongside the Italian Winter Sports Federation for a show filled with emotion, stories, and the symbolic handover of equipment for the new season. Even the littlest ones will be involved: 200 children will receive their " Never Give Up " bibs by showing up at the Pool Sci Italia inflatable outdoor village, where they can collect autographs and dedications. Then, a few lucky winners will have the extraordinary opportunity to step on stage alongside the champions, symbolically handing them their racing equipment, making the experience an unforgettable memory.

Pool Sci Italia , a consortium that since 1969 has brought together 27 leading brands and is the official supplier of the National Alpine Ski Teams, is bringing an exclusive preview of the season to APRESKI. "Our goal," explains Alessio Meda , President of Pool Sci Italia, " is to showcase the excellence of the Alpine skiing industry. With the village and the opportunity to test equipment in the city, we want to offer a unique preview of the winter season."
